Common Questions About This Instant Pot Lovers' Recipe

FAQ:
Can I use fresh pineapple instead of canned for this recipe?
Yes, you can use fresh pineapple slices instead of canned. Just make sure to slice them thinly and adjust the sweetness accordingly.
Can I substitute the cream cheese with another ingredient?
You can try using Greek yogurt or mascarpone cheese as a substitute for cream cheese in this recipe for a slightly different flavor.
How can I store any leftovers of this cake?
Store any leftover cake in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. You can also freeze individual slices for longer storage.
Can I add nuts or other toppings to this cake?
Feel free to customize the cake by adding chopped nuts like pecans or walnuts on top before baking for added crunch and flavor.
Can I make this cake in a regular oven instead of an instant pot?
Yes, you can bake this cake in a preheated oven at 350°F (180°C) for about 30-35 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.

Serves: 8 people

Preparation time: 15 minutes

Cooking time: 35 minutes

Total time: 50 minutes

Ingredients:

  • 1 can (20 oz) pineapple slices
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 1 package (8 oz) c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t

Instructions:

  1. Melt butter in the Instant Pot on sauté mode. Add brown sugar and stir until melted.
  2. Place pineapple slices in a single layer over the brown sugar mixture.
  3. In a mixing bowl, beat cream cheese and granulated sugar until smooth. Add eggs one at a time, then mix in vanilla extract.
  4. In another b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, and salt. Gradually add this mixture to the cream cheese mixture, stirring until just combined.
  5. Pour the batter over the pineapple slices in the Instant Pot.
  6. Close the lid, set to sealing, and cook on high pressure for 35 minutes. Quick release the pressure.
  7. Carefully invert the cake onto a serving plate. Serve warm.

Tips for Making Ahead and Storing

Make Ahead Instructions

  • Prepare the cake as directed and let it cool completely.
  • Once cooled, cover the cake with plastic wrap and store in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
  • When ready to serve, reheat in the microwave or oven.

Freezing Instructions

  • Allow the cake to cool completely after cooking.
  • Wrap the cake t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il.
  • Label the package with the date and store in the freezer for up to 3 months.
  • To serve, thaw the cake in the refrigerator overnight and reheat before serving.
